Transaction 895c8bb73e9709dd5172c6638231a8845dfc61801bfc165723f8826702ef8dce
1 Input
1 Output
-
895c8bb73e9709dd5172c6638231a8845dfc61801bfc165723f8826702ef8dce:0
- value
- 40839056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00d4db2d532a9de9b29039e9f230f0729ecb1a3c OP_EQUAL
- address
- M7yZDwDEMErNaKg71Ebxy6pnHvjQSiziU7